    <title>1973 (12) TMI 82 - PATNA HIGH COURT</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=150614</link>
    <description>Excise, welfare and rescue cesses collected on coal despatches by road were treated as imposts under the mining laws, not as consideration for the coal itself, and were separately recovered from the customer. Because the charges were distinct from the sale transaction and not integrated with the price of goods, they did not form part of the sale price under section 2(q) of the Bihar Sales Tax Act, 1959. Earlier authorities were distinguished on the basis of a different statutory setting. The amount was therefore excluded from taxable turnover, and the reference was answered in favour of the assessee.</description>
